Swedish extradition case:
Assange due in UK court
WikiLeaks’ founder Julian Assange was due to
appear in a London court yesterday as lawyers draw the battle lines
in his fight to avoid extradition to Sweden for questioning about
alleged sex crimes. The mainly procedural hearing at the top
security Belmarsh Magistrates’ Court, due to start at 1000 GMT, is
likely to confirm the date for a full extradition hearing which is
expected in early February.
